/**
Sends a SUPL INIT message to the LBS sub-system. If the channel is busy
sending a previous message the new one will be queued. The request completion code
is received through a call-back.
Please note that only one thread can actively use a channel at any time. Simultaneous
use of a channel by multiple threads may cause some of the requests to time out.
A system requiring concurrent access to a channel must provide its own access
control mechanism.
@param aReqId [Out] Channel unique request Id.
@param aMsg [In] A buffer containing a SUPL INIT message.
@param aReserved [In] Reserved for future use.
@return An error code related to the synchronous part of the request - KErrNone if successful, KErrArgument if
the message has a wrong size, KErrNotReady if the LBS can't be started, KErrPermissionDenied if the calling process
has not enough capabilities, or another system error code.
@see MLbsSuplPushObserver::OnSuplInitComplete()
@capability NetworkServices
@capability ReadDeviceData
*/
EXPORT_C TInt CLbsSuplPush::SuplInit(TLbsSuplPushRequestId& aReqId, const TDesC8& aMsg, TInt aReserved)
{
LBSLOG(ELogP1, "CLbsSuplPush::SuplInit() Begin\n");
LBSLOG(ELogP9, "->A CLbsSuplPush::SuplInit() SuplPush\n");
TInt res = iImpl->SuplInit(aReqId, aMsg, aReserved);
LBSLOG2(ELogP9, " < TLbsSuplPushRequestId& aReqId = %d\n", aReqId);
LBSLOG2(ELogP9, " Return = %d\n", res);
LBSLOG(ELogP1, "CLbsSuplPush::SuplInit() End\n");
return res;
}
